If you have not been keeping track, here is what xAI has rolled out up to v0.2.11:
New commands & core features
โ Integrated ๐ search and much faster web search
โ Added /export, /login, /usage, and /config-agents
โ Added an interactive read-file viewer with PowerPoint text extraction
โ Added Always-approve mode to streamline permissions
โ Auto-installed shell completions for bash, zsh, and fish
Expanded platform support
โ Added Windows ARM64 and macOS x86_64 support
โ Improved terminal support across Warp, VTE-based terminals, JetBrains, and legacy Windows Console
โ Fixed copy/paste issues across Linux Wayland, WSL, and Windows
Agent & context improvements
โ Subagents now share the terminal backend, scheduler, and monitor across sessions
โ Added proactive system reminders and laziness detectors to keep the model on task
โ Improved context compaction and memory usage for chat history
โ Auto-backgrounds long-running bash-mode commands triggered via !
UX, media & UI upgrades
โ Boosted terminal video playback to 30fps
โ Added multi-image paste, drag-and-drop, and temporary macOS screenshots
โ Added instant loading indicators when switching models
โ Improved clickable markdown links and rendered links inside table cells
โ Smoother plan-mode controls and absolute line numbers in the edit panel
Stability & fixes
โ Increased default retry budget to ~5 minutes
โ Increased Unix ulimits to prevent crashes
โ Hardened background tools to handle timeouts and self-kills
โ Fixed rendering bugs across UTF-8 output, large monitors, Windows contrast, and more
